Corporate sustainability has become one of the most essential aspects of contemporary organization technique. It includes lining up a business's operations with ecological, social, and governance (ESG) principles to create long-lasting worth for both the business and society. Understanding business sustainability is crucial for services looking to remain competitive and accountable in a quickly altering world. More than ever, companies are expected to embrace sustainable practices that benefit not simply their bottom line however likewise the environment and communities they serve.

The foundation of corporate sustainability depends on the concept that businesses have a responsibility beyond profit-making. Typically, business focused mostly on monetary performance, but today, they are expected to consider their environmental and social impact also. This indicates lowering their carbon footprint, conserving natural resources, and ensuring fair labour practices throughout their supply chains. Understanding these ideas is crucial for any organization intending to develop a more sustainable future. In doing so, business can construct a much better track record and boost their relationships with stakeholders, consisting of consumers, staff members, and financiers, who increasingly worth ethical practices.

Another crucial part of business sustainability is how it cultivates development. As services aim to minimize their ecological impact and address societal challenges, they often require to reassess their operations and establish new, more sustainable services and products. For example, companies might buy renewable resource, design eco-friendly packaging, or develop circular economy designs that reuse materials and reduce waste. These developments not only add to sustainability objectives but can also drive development by opening up new markets and interesting eco-conscious customers. This shift towards sustainability is transforming markets, making it a vital aspect of staying pertinent in today's competitive marketplace.

Business sustainability likewise plays a key function in danger management. Companies that ignore sustainability concerns may find themselves dealing with considerable risks, such as regulative penalties, supply chain disturbances, or damage to their brand name's reputation. By incorporating sustainability into their techniques, business can reduce these risks and guarantee they are better gotten ready for future challenges. Comprehending the importance of sustainability assists companies end up being more resilient, versatile, and positioned for long-lasting success. Investors, too, are progressively favouring business that prioritise sustainability, identifying that they tend to be much better managed and more efficient in delivering long lasting worth.
